Aside from pygmy goats, the other cool thing Seattle homeowners can now have on their property are backyard cottages, or in zoning-speak, detached accessory dwelling units (DADUs). A bunch of architects and designers had a competition to design DADUs that look cool, and at tonight's Backyard Cottage Design Challenge Showcase you can see the winners, meet the creators, and dream of your own pinecone -dome-office thing. (SPACE: A Design Build Collective, 7601 Greenwood Avenue North, doors open at 5:30 p.m., free.)
